Abstract(in English) | We have started a research project of "Innovative Power Control for Ultra Low-Power and High-Performance System LSIs" since 2006 supported by Japan Science and Technology Agency as a CREST research program. The objective of this project is drastic power reduction of high-performance system LSIs. We are planning to achieve this goal by innovative power control realized by tight cooperation and cooptimization of various design levels inclucing circuit, architecture, and system software, In this paper, we present the plan, the strategy, and the current status of our project. |
